Fluorite with Chalcopyrite inclusions
specimen number:
4431056
location:
Minerva mine No. 1, Hardin Co., Illinois, USA
description:
A beautiful cluster of glassy gem blue to amber cubic fluorite crystals without matrix. The incredible luster and transparency on this piece makes it extremely attractive. Small crystals of chalcopyrite are floating within the fluorite as inclusions. This is in super condition. The specimen is spectacular when backlit as shown at the end of the video.
Size: 5.5 x 3.5 x 3.5 cm (miniature)
